In this episode of Overcoming Anxiety Through Faith, Alyssa talks with Dayna Clunan, wife, mom of two, and executive director of a mobile outreach ministry in Mississippi. Dayna shares her personal journey with anxiety, including living with OCD and emetophobia, and how it has shaped her daily life and faith.
She opens up about the challenges, the role of medication, and the hope she’s found in leaning on God’s promises. With honesty and compassion, Dayna reminds us that we are not alone—and that healing is possible one step at a time.
In this episode of Overcoming Anxiety Through Faith, Alyssa sits down with licensed clinical social worker Deanna Woods, founder of Woods Wellness and Counseling. With over 20 years of experience in healthcare, including hospice care, Deanna brings both professional insight and a compassionate heart to the conversation.
Together, they discuss what anxiety really means from a counseling perspective, how faith and therapy can work hand-in-hand, and practical tools you can use when anxiety rises. Deanna also shares when it might be time to seek professional support and how to overcome the stigma often tied to counseling.
Whether you’re personally struggling with anxiety or walking alongside a loved one who is, this conversation offers hope, encouragement, and simple next steps.
